AbstractInvited for this month's cover picture is the group of Dr. Noel Díez. The Front Cover illustrates the use of monodisperse, highly porous carbon nanoparticles derived from polypyrrole as the electrode material in high power supercapacitors. The highly porous nanoparticles were employed to construct supercapacitors with practical mass loadings that showed a fast response in different types of electrolyte systems.
